Output dd1da0ec638f1b1ea7e5d9a3fd9127067497913bbcf1f5b860fdd41bd6646790:1

value
106673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b7a5afc33afaeb807a88aa60eec14cdba2e1fe OP_EQUAL
address
3L5bk8i9XnX6sSDfkvP7YqLYqGuDAchQ9t
transaction
dd1da0ec638f1b1ea7e5d9a3fd9127067497913bbcf1f5b860fdd41bd6646790
spent
true